Warning Signs You Need Truck-Mounted Water Extraction in Nolensville, TN

Ignoring these sign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Contact our team today to schedule a free estimate and address these issues quickly.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ell in your home can be a sign of hidden water damage or mold growth. If you notice a strong, unpleasant odor,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ent the spread of mold.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ak or burst pipe. If you notice these stains, it’s crucial to investigate the source of the leak and address it qu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or poor installation. If you notice these issues, it’s essential to address them qu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ment for your family.

Truck-Mounted Water Extraction Cost in Nolensville, TN

The cost of Truck-Mounted Water Extraction varies based on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Nolensville, TN. Our team provides free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age
Mold remediation $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of mold
Equipment rental and usage $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, rental duration
